Roster form lists the elements of a set within braces, { }.


The set of 1 and 2 {1,2)

The set of multiples of 2 {2, 4, 6, 8, . . .}

7


Set-builder notation describes the properties an element must have to be included in a set.



{x | x is a multiple of 2} is read as "the set of all real numbers x, such that x is a multiple of 2."

 ABA\subseteq B  means A is a subset of B
All of the elements in A are also in B

12

The empty set, or null set, is the set that contains no elements.


The empty set is a subset of every set.

13

To represent the empty set use

 ϕ\phi  or {}\left\{\right\}

The universal set or universe is the largest set you are working with.


The complement of a set is the set of all elements in the universe that are not in the set. The complement of A is A'

A compound inequality consists of two distinct inequalities joined by the word and or the word or.

36

Slide image

37

You can write a compound inequality involving and as a single inequality.

x > 4 and x < 9 can be written as 4 < x < 9.
